Cardiovascular fitness as a predictor of mortality in men

Insights

Poor cardiorespiratory fitness significantly increases the risk of death from all causes, cardiovascular disease, and other conditions. Higher maximal oxygen uptake and longer exercise test duration are strong predictors of longevity.

Background:

  • Cardiorespiratory fitness is a key indicator of overall health.
  • Low cardiorespiratory fitness is linked to increased mortality risk.
  • Understanding the specific associations is crucial for public health initiatives.

Purpose of the Study:

  • To investigate the relationship between cardiorespiratory fitness and mortality.
  • To assess the predictive value of maximal oxygen uptake and exercise test duration on mortality.
  • To examine associations with overall, cardiovascular disease (CVD)-related, and non-CVD-related mortality.

Main Methods:

  • A population-based cohort study involving 1294 men.
  • Baseline assessment of cardiorespiratory fitness using maximal oxygen uptake and exercise test duration.
  • Follow-up for an average of 10.7 years to record mortality events.

Main Results:

  • Unfit men (maximal oxygen uptake <27.6 mL/kg/min) had a 2.76-fold increased risk of overall death and a 3.09-fold increased risk of CVD-related death compared to fit men.
  • Poor cardiorespiratory fitness was a significant risk factor for non-CVD-related mortality as well.
  • Exercise test duration showed a strong inverse relationship with all-cause and cause-specific mortality.

Conclusions:

  • Cardiorespiratory fitness is a powerful, graded predictor of mortality.
  • Maximal oxygen uptake and exercise test duration are the strongest predictors of mortality.
  • Maintaining good cardiorespiratory fitness is vital for reducing premature death.
